(Kaieteur News) – The Guyana Police Force has commenced investigations into an alleged attack involving international visitor Antony D’Oliveira, host of the Jumps Travel Documentary YouTube channel.
The incident which was captured on video and is currently in circulation, is being treated with seriousness by the police. Acts of violence against any individual are unacceptable and are contrary to the laws of Guyana and the values of safety, hospitality and respect upheld by the society, the police said in a release.
Investigators are actively reviewing the video footage, conducting enquiries and pursuing all available leads with the aim of identifying and apprehending the individual responsible, in accordance with the law. The Guyana Police Force extends sincere concern to Mr. D’Oliveira and reiterates its commitment to ensuring that Guyana remains a safe and welcoming destination for all visitors and residents. Persons with information that may assist the investigation are encouraged to contact the nearest police station.
Meanwhile, the Ministry of Tourism, Industry, & Commerce, and the Guyana Tourism Authority, unequivocally condemned the recent attack on D’Oliveira, noting that such acts of violence are wholly unacceptable and run contrary to the values of hospitality, safety, and respect for which Guyana and its people are known. “The safety and well-being of all visitors and residents remain a top priority. We reaffirm our commitment to working closely with law enforcement agencies, tourism stakeholders, and local communities to ensure that Guyana remains a destination where all feel secure and respected.”
In this regard, the ministry call on the Guyana Police Force to conduct a thorough and expeditious investigation into this matter and to take all necessary steps to apprehend the individual responsible, in accordance with the law. “We extend our sincere concern and best wishes to Mr. D’Oliveira and trust that this matter will be addressed with the seriousness and urgency it warrants,” the statement read.
